Greer-MalletteChristian & Small Partner Greer B. Mallette will present an upcoming National Business Institute (NBI) CLE about how best to advise clients on boundary and easement matters. The course is scheduled for Monday, March 9, at the Cahaba Grand Conference Center (3660 Grandview Parkway) in Birmingham, Ala., from 9 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Click here for more information and to register.
This basic-to-intermediate level seminar will review the fundamentals of easements from an attorney’s view to help participants remain up-to-date on the latest practices and regulations. While designed for attorneys, it will also benefit surveyors, engineers, architects, developers, planners, local government officials, and real estate and title insurance professionals.
Course content includes:

  • Defining Easement Types
  • Creating and Enforcing Easements
  • Terminating or Releasing Easement Options
  • Evaluating Boundary Evidence
  • Resolving Boundary Disputes
  • Litigating Boundary Disputes
  • Special Boundary Considerations
  • Conservation Easements
  • Ethics in Boundary Law

This course has been approved by the Alabama State Bar Mandatory Continuing Legal Education (CLE) Commission for a maximum of 6.0 credit hours, including 1.0 ethics credit.
Mallette has more than 14 years of experience in litigating real property matters, construction disputes, and commercial business disputes. He focuses on the business needs and goals of his clients, including construction companies and suppliers, banks and business owners.
